President Kennedy presents Distinguished Service Medal to General Emmett O’Donnell

United States Army military officials salute during a ceremony at the at the White House, Washington, D.C. on 6 September 1963. President John F. Kennedy presents the Distinguished Service Medal to retired General Emmett O'Donnell Jr. of the United States Air Force in the Rose Garden. President Kennedy and General O’Donnell speak in the ceremony. They shake hands with other dignitaries. Two Air Force men hold banners and flags. Cameramen with their cameras. President Kennedy greets the guests. Honor guards salute before President Kennedy and General O’Donnell takes their place. A group of men greet President Kennedy. Secretary of the Air Force Eugene M. Zuckert and President Kennedy speak before President Kennedy presents the medal to General O’Donnell. General O'Donnell delivers a speech. Photographers take pictures of President Kennedy, General O’Donnell, and other dignitaries. Guests socialize and talk after the ceremony. President Kennedy is seen talking to guests.

President Kennedy watches Saturn rocket launch with Florida Senator George A. Smathers and Wernher von Braun

Crowds gathered in front of the United States Air Force One aircraft (VC-137C SAM 26000) after the arrival of United States President John F. Kennedy at Cape Canaveral, Florida. Honor guard holding the flag of the United States. President Kennedy sits in a car with Administrator of the National Aeronautics and Space Administration (NASA), James E. Webb, and Air Force Missile Test Center (AFMTC) Commander Major General Leighton I. Davis. Later astronauts Major Gordon Cooper and Major Gus (Virgil) Grissom in a quick shot brief the President about the Gemini capsule. The car with the president drives away. President Kennedy, wearing sunglasses, stands at the base and looks upward to see the Saturn Rocket. President Kennedy is accompanied by Florida Senator George A. Smathers and aerospace engineer Wernher von Braun. President Kennedy flies by USMC UH-3A helicopter to the U.S. Navy ship USS Observation Island (EAG-154).

President Kennedy observes a Polaris missile test while onboard USS Observation Island

A man signals to United States Marine Corps (USMC) UH-3A helicopter. United States President John F. Kennedy arrives at the U.S. Navy ship USS Observation Island (EAG-154) by helicopter. A sailor plays his bugle and salutes. The president meets the ship's commander and other officers. President Kennedy observes a Polaris missile test with the USS Andrew Jackson submarine (SSBN-619) firing the missile. Other officials accompany President Kennedy to watch the missile test. President Kennedy gives a short speech on board USS Observation Island. Later in the day, President Kennedy speaks to Major General Davis and Launch Operations Director Kurt Debus in Florida before boarding the Air Force One (VC-137C SAM 26000).
